Output 61b69d82b475f9189afe1c891ab944a403ec40584710cf6ab1520b170fd77f5b:6

value
142186
script pubkey
OP_0 OP_PUSHBYTES_20 d85c4cb3b8e523709b2789fa83bd6afe41098a94
address
bc1qmpwyevacu53hpxe838ag80t2leqsnz55kmcssm
transaction
61b69d82b475f9189afe1c891ab944a403ec40584710cf6ab1520b170fd77f5b
spent
true